Definição
To officially stop someone from taking part in a competition, activity, or job because they have broken rules or do not meet requirements.

Ouça em Contexto
If you cheat during the test, they will disqualify you.
The athlete was disqualified for breaking the rules.
The referee may disqualify a player for dangerous behavior.
She forgot to sign her form and got disqualified from the contest.
